“Leadership on the GO!” is a grab-and-go activity book published by the National FFA Organization (LifeKnowledge Center for Agricultural Education) containing a library of short leadership activities for inside and outside the classroom. Activities are organized into five focus areas—Ice Breakers, Team Building, Communication, Relationships, and Problem Solving—each providing directions, debrief questions, a scripted wrap-up, quick-reference logistics, and research methodology correlations. The activities help students “Listen, Lead, Learn” while building leadership skills through auditory, visual, and kinesthetic engagement.

Activity Section Components
Each activity is broken into: Title, Description, Directions, The Connection Questions (debrief), Wrap-up (scripted conclusion), Quick Reference (time, number of students, where/when to use, supplies), Research Methodologies (LifeKnowledge Precept and Sign of Success correlations plus modalities and multiple intelligences), and LifeKnowledge Reference (a LifeKnowledge lesson number).
Focus Areas
Ice Breakers; Team Building; Communication; Relationships; Problem Solving
